Throughout markets, general rely on news (40%) and rely on the resources people utilize themselves (46%) are down by an additionally 2 percent factors this year.Undoubtedly, via the rear-view mirror, the COVID-19 depend on bump is plainly visible in the complying with Visit This Link graph, though the direction of traveling after that has been mixed. In many cases (e.g. Finland), the trust boost has actually been kept, while in others the upturn looks more like a blip in a story of continued long-term decline.
A few of the highest possible reported levels of media criticism are located in countries with highest levels of distrust, such as Greece, the Philippines, the United States, France, and the United Kingdom. The most affordable levels of media criticism frequent those with higher levels of trust, such as Finland, Norway, Denmark, and Japan.

This year we asked participants about their choices for message, audio and video clip when consuming news online. Typically, we discover that the majority still favor to review the news (57%), rather than watch (30%) or listen to it (13%), but younger individuals (under-35s) are extra likely to pay attention (17%) than older teams.
Behind the standards we discover significant and shocking country differences. In markets with a strong analysis practice, such as Finland and the UK, around eight in 10 still choose to review on the internet information, yet in India and Thailand, around four in 10 (40%) claim they like to watch news online, and in the Philippines that percentage is over fifty percent (52%).
